Free skills support for North East SMEs

About

North East Ambition is a programme of free support for small to med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) based in the North East of England, designed to ensure local businesses are taking advantage of the opportunities available to them to develop and upskill their workforce.

The programme, which is part funded by the European Social Fund, is delivered by Education Development Trust in partnership with the North East Local Enterprise Partnership. It aims to provide businesses and employers with the support they need to be able to either re-train their staff or take up new recruits through a variety of government-supported schemes, such as apprenticeships, traineeships, or internships.

Each business that engages in the programme is supported by a dedicated Skills Facilitator, who will work with the business to determine their specific requirements and develop a bespoke plan to support them in addressing current and future skills gaps.

What support is on offer?

North East Ambition work with businesses to:

  • Understand their skills needs and develop a bespoke action plan

  • Identify the most appropriate skills and employment programmes to support them in hiring new recruits or upskilling their current workforce

  • Find specific training courses and a trusted training provider

  • Advise on available funding options

  • Grow their networks and connect with other local businesses

  • Build partnerships with schools and colleges, enabling access to future talent.
